Here are the rules for SSD and work: Trial Work Period (TWP): You can work up to nine (9) months with no earning limit.The nine months do not have to be in a row. Extended Period of Eligibility (EPE): If you work after your Trial Work Period, you can still get your check while you earn less than $1350 a month.
